Design Assistant

$$$

Nationally recognized, high-end residential design firm on Boston’s North Shore seeks a full-time interior design assistant.

This is a great opportunity to join an award-winning design firm and be part of many exciting projects. The ideal candidate is well versed in a wide range of design and office related tasks. This position requires someone who thrives in a fast-paced work environment, is a self-starter, and is comfortable completing a variety of duties. Strong attention to detail, ability to help foresee and solve problems, and time management skills are key. The design assistant will be involved in projects from start to finish and should be able to navigate stressful situations with poise and a positive attitude. The ability to shift gears quickly, as well as strong written and verbal communication skills are a must. This position will directly support the principal of the firm, Natalie Lebeau. https://youtu.be/ZXrFfaDifCc

Responsibilities

  • Administrative office tasks
  • Materials library maintenance
  • Support and assistance to senior design staff
  • Office organization and maintenance
  • Assisting with installations & scheduling
  • Requesting of quotes, creation of proposals & purchase orders
  • Placement & tracking of large volumes of orders
  • Create and maintain schedules (paint, plumbing, tile, etc.)
  • Sourcing of furniture, fabrics, plumbing, tile, lighting, hardware, etc.
  • Preparation of spec. packages and client presentations
  • Proficiency in: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ook) Adobe InDesign & Photoshop
  • A professional demeanor and strong work ethic
  • Ability to travel to job sites both locally and afar

Preferred Qualifications

  • 2+ years of design experience at a high-end, residential firm or equivalent
  • Working knowledge of AutoCAD
  • Design Manager software experience
  • In depth knowledge of furniture, lighting, design materials, and industry standards

SLC offers a generous compensation and benefits package which includes: PTO, health insurance, retirement benefits, performance based bonuses, paid yoga classes, & company outings. Pay is commensurate with experience and will be discussed during the interview.
